Abstract

We present an optimal control problem associated to a chemical transportation phenomena in a periodic porous medium. Posing controls on the porous part of the medium (distributed control), we set up a convex minimization problem. The main objective of this article is to characterize an arbitrary control to be an optimal control. We establish a relation between the optimal control and the corresponding adjoint state. At first, we analyse the microscopic description of the controlled system, then we homogenised the system by rigorous two-scale convergence method and periodic unfolding method.
